Salamina (Salamis) lies
in the small bay opposite Piraeus, Elefsina and Megara.
Famous
for the decisive naval battle between the Athenians and the Persians
which took place
in the year 480b.c.
Its
name still evokes its illustrious past. Salamis, birthplace of
the tragic poet Euripides, made
its mark on history with the famous naval battle when the Greeks routed the
fleet of Xerxes, consolidating the Greek miracle.
